お知らせ • Feb 02Eutelsat Group Confirms End of Operations on EUTELSAT 113 West A SatelliteEutelsat Group confirms that following an anomaly on its EUTELSAT 113 West A satellite which occurred on 31st January, it has ceased operations on the satellite. Launched in 2006 and operating in inclined orbit at the 113° West position, EUTELSAT 113 West A (ex-Satmex 6) provided coverage of the Americas in C- and Ku-bands serving customers in video, data, and Government services on 18 operational transponders. Mitigation actions are underway to minimize the disruption to customers impacted, including accelerated transfer to alternative capacity on satellites located at the 115° and 117° West positions. Eutelsat teams are deploying all possible efforts to mitigate the potential adverse consequences on orbital safety. Eutelsat reaffirms its commitment to a safe and sustainable space environment. Approaching its end-of-life, the satellite is no longer part of the In Orbit Insurance policy. Before mitigation, the mechanical impact on revenues of the non-availability of the satellite is circa €3m in FY24 and €5-6m per annum for the period FY25-28. It does not alter financial objectives for Fiscal Year 2024.

お知らせ • Sep 15Eutelsat Communications and NationalChip Deliver Ground-Breaking Sat.tv Features on Popular Set-Top Box ChipsetEutelsat Communications and NationalChip are bringing an enhanced Free-To-Air satellite TV viewing experience to millions of homes around the world, due to the integration of the Sat.tv services in a chipset that is widely used in set-top boxes around the world. Over 1000 Free-to-Air TV channels broadcast by Eutelsat are viewed by 120 million homes in Europe, the Middle East and Africa. And while the content offer has grown massively, it can be challenging both for broadcasters to target new audiences, and for viewers to find new content. To meet this demand, Eutelsat developed Sat.tv, an electronic program guide for Free-to-Air TV channel. The Sat.tv service delivers a uni-directional flow of information about free TV channels via satellite, to set-top boxes containing a Sat.tv-compatible chipset, giving users a more visual display of available content, including logos, channel line-ups and programme information. To make this enhanced TV viewing experience available on some of the most cost-effective set-top boxes in the market, NationalChip has integrated the Sat.tv functional specifications defined by Eutelsat, into the GX6605S chip. With over 100 million units shipped worldwide, this is the most popular chipset used in set-top boxes in the Middle East and North Africa region. Eutelsat will be demonstrating the wide range of new mass market Sat.tv enabled satellite receivers at the IBC Show in Amsterdam, 15-18 September, on stand 1.D59. Sat.tv is a free TV channel and programme guide. Powered by Eutelsat, it gives viewers access to the wide range of television channels broadcast free-to-air via its orbital positions. Channels are organisedically according to the country or language selected and easily identifiable by their logos and genres. Users can browse the detailed programme guide for the next 7 days and intuitively search for content by genre with the ability to easily schedule recordings or set alerts. These features, a world-first for free-to-air satellite TV reception, are now available on a growing range of new compatible receivers, without the need for an Internet connection. These can be identified by the Sat.tv logo on the receiver's packaging and/or front panel.

お知らせ • Nov 23Eutelsat Communications Launches EUTELSAT 10B SatelliteEutelsat Communications announced that the EUTELSAT 10B satellite was successfully launched into Geostationary Transfer Orbit by American space launch provider SpaceX using a Falcon 9 expendable rocket that lifted off from Cape Canaveral, Florida, USA at 21.57 pm Eastern time on November 22nd (corresponding to 2.57 am UTC and 3.57 am CET on November 23rd). The separation of the all-electric satellite occurred after a 37-minute flight and the spacecraft systems checkout was then successfully completed over a period of approximately 3 hours. Built by Thales Alenia Space, EUTELSAT 10B is an all-electric satellite based on the Spacebus NEO platform. The satellite embarks a powerful 5th generation digital transparent processor, offering capacity allocation flexibility and an optimal spectrum use. Responding to strong growth in demand for mobile connectivity, EUTELSAT 10B is carrying two multi-beam HTS Ku-band payloads: a high-capacity payload, covering the North Atlantic corridor, Europe, the Mediterranean basin and the Middle East, offering significant throughput in the busiest air and sea traffic zones, and a second payload to extend coverage across the Atlantic Ocean, Africa and the Indian Ocean. The satellite’s HTS payloads will be able to process more than 50 GHz of bandwidth, offering a throughput of approximately 35 Gbps. Firm multi-year capacity commitments have already been secured with several leading in-flight connectivity service providers, representing more than one third of the incremental HTS capacity. These partners will rely on EUTELSAT 10B to provide airlines with in-flight connectivity services. The 10° East location that EUTELSAT 10B will occupy has been operated by Eutelsat since 1987 and provides unrivalled coverage in the heart of the European, Middle Eastern and African regions. The EUTELSAT 10B satellite specifically carries two widebeam payloads in C-band and in Ku-band to ensure continuity of the missions of the EUTELSAT 10A satellite, whose operational life is scheduled to end in 2023.

Announces Successful Launch of New-Generation EUTELSAT KONNECT VHTS SatelliteEutelsat Communications S.A. announced that EUTELSAT KONNECT VHVHTS satellite was successfully launched into Geostationary Transfer Orbit by Arianespace using an Ariane 5 rocket that lifted off from the Guiana Space Centre in Kourou, French Guiana, at 9.45 pm Universal Time (11.45 pm CET) on Wednesday 7 September. The separation of the all-electric satellite occurred after a 28-minute flight and the spacecraft systems checkout was successfully completed over a period of 3 hours. EUTELSAT KONNECT VHTS, a very high throughput satellite built by Thales Alenia Space, will provide fixed broadband and mobile connectivity across Europe, North Africa and the Middle East. Delivering 230 beams over Western Europe and with a Ka-band capacity of 500 Gbps, EUTELSAT KONNECT VHTS is the large geostationary satellite ever ordered to date in Europe. It has embarked the most powerful 5(th) generation digital transparent processor, offering capacity allocation flexibility and an optimal spectrum use. This satellite, offering a capacity seven times that of its parent satellite EUTELSAT KONNECT launched in 2020, comes with several major firmly committed customers for satellite broadband connectivity, namely Orange via its Nordnet affiliate for the French coverage, Telecom Italia Mobile over Italy and Thales Alenia Space to serve notably the government connectivity services. These commitments testify to the ability of geostationary satellites to provide an attractive solution for bridging the digital divide, at a time when access to connectivity plays a crucial role in both economic and social development.

お知らせ • Jul 27Eutelsat Communications S.A. (ENXTPA:ETL) signed a Memorandum of Understanding to acquire remaining 74.87% stake in OneWeb for €2 billion.Eutelsat Communications S.A. (ENXTPA:ETL) signed a Memorandum of Understanding to acquire remaining 74.87% stake in OneWeb for €2 billion on July 26, 2022. The transaction would be structured as an exchange of OneWeb shares for newly issued Eutelsat shares. This excludes the ‘Special Share’ in OneWeb which is retained by the UK Government together with the existing rights associated therewith. Under the terms of the acquisition, OneWeb shareholders would receive 230 million newly issued Eutelsat shares representing 50% of the enlarged share capital. The transaction values OneWeb at €3.3 billion ($3.4 billion) implying a value of €12 per Eutelsat share (including the dividend, before synergies). Trading under its existing name, OneWeb will continue to operate the LEO business, with OneWeb’s headquarters remaining in the UK. Dominique D’Hinnin, Eutelsat’s Chairman would be proposed as Chairman of the combined entity and Sunil Bharti Mittal as Co-Chairman (Vice-Président). Eva Berneke would continue as Chief Executive Officer of the combined entity. The Memorandum of Understanding has been unanimously approved by each of Eutelsat’s and OneWeb’s Board of Directors. The transaction will be subject to clearance from relevant regulatory authorities. The transaction will also be conditional on approval by Eutelsat’s shareholders at an Extraordinary General Meeting (EGM) of Eutelsat, to take place by end of first half 2023. The transaction is expected to close by the end of first half of 2023. d'Angelin & Co. Ltd., Perella Weinberg Partners and Rothschild & Co acted as financial advisors while Weil Gotshal & Manges (Paris and London) acted as legal advisors to Eutelsat. Barclays acted as financial advisor while Herbert Smith Freehills LLP acted as legal advisor for all aspects of this transaction to OneWeb.
